100 Japfest tickets available via Tickets for Troops!
Japfest, part of the Adrian Flux Auto Series, is proud to confirm that 100 tickets to the event have been made available for the Armed Forces via charity ‘Tickets for Troops’. For the third consecutive year, 50 pairs are available via www.ticketsfortroops.org.uk on a first come, first served basis.
About Tickets for Troops
Tickets for Troops is a registered charity that provides free tickets to musical, sporting, entertainment and cultural events for members of our Armed Forces as a mark of the country’s appreciation for their service. Since the charities launch in 2009, over 290,000 tickets have been donated and over 110,000 troops have signed up to the scheme.
All serving members of Her Majesties Forces and those who have been medically discharged since the commencement of military action in Afghanistan in 2001 are eligible to register for Tickets for Troops. Depending on popularity tickets are allocated either on a first come, first serve basis or by entering into a ballot.
